Guanajuato, Gto., February 6, 2019.- The free law firm of the University of Guanajuato (UG) fulfills 80 years at the service of the community, providing legal advice to the people of Guanajuato of scarce resources.

A ceremony was held to protest the new members of the firm and dismissed with a delivery of awards to those who fulfilled their services in the initiative.

Xareni Jiménez Jiménez, student and current coordinator of the free law firm of the University of Guanajuato mentioned that the people interested in the services of the firm have to come to Garlarza St. 88 in Downtown Guanajuato Capital to present their cases and see if they are viable to obtain counseling because they only receive matters of family orality, civil and mercantile to a certain extent.

Xareni Jiménez said that the students that make up the firm attend from the third to the eighth semester of the law degree, "the students of the first semesters enter as auxiliaries of cases with less complexity whereas those of advanced semesters carry heavier cases such as servitude or succession issues."

During the past year the free law firm of the University of Guanajuato attended 115 family Affairs, 51 civil and 21 mercantile. In the protest, the coordinator addressed the students to meet new cases, solve them and that they could reach more to optimally continue with the service that they provide to the society.

On behalf of the President of the University of Guanajuato, Dr. Luis Felipe Guerrero Agripino, the Attorney General of the House of Studies, Alejandro Murillo de la Rosa recalled that the firm was created 80 years ago as a professional service for law students and since then it has allowed the relationship with the community, "the firm is a link with our environment and people who s need it."

Meanwhile, Miguel Ángel Cervantes Flores, legal advisor of the Guanajuato Campus, representing the Rector of Campus, Dr. Teresita de Jesús Rendon Huerta Barrera urged young people to demonstrate their passion for justice and wished them success in this new professional stage they are on.

Dr. Eduardo Pérez Alonso, Director of the Division of Law, Politics and Government (DDPG) said that none of the cases are the same, which is why professional practice will be an exercise to strengthen them in their training.

Finally, the Director of the Department of Law, Dr. Leandro Eduardo Astraín Bañuelos invited young people to be protagonists of a social change and the strengthening of the rule of law in this country.
